naptownskinsfan Posted January 14 Share Posted January 14 2 hours ago, ARTMONK HOF said: As I’ve stated before I would want Mike Macdonald but I see the value of an Offensive minded HC to team up with a rookie QB. As @e16bball has pointed out if you have a Defensive guy as HC and a OC to team up with the Rookie QB and have success he could possibly be in demand to have his own team, leave and then you start that whole thing all over again with somebody else. Again, what I’ve said about the front office rings true here……….you pick a guy who ultimately is going to put the structure in place. Look at the longest tenured coaches this past season outside of Belichick- Tomlin, Harbaugh and Reid. Tomlin doesn’t call plays, and had only a year of coordinator experience before getting the job. Harbaugh was special teams coordinator for the Eagles. Andy Reid does call plays, but has an OC who game plans the offense and quite frankly, has such a large coaching tree that he’s proven the leadership capacity to be a head coach, call plays and have a say in the front office. Take a closer look at Harbaugh. He’s won big games with two drastically different QBs- Joe Flacco and Lamar Jackson. Based on his personnel, he hired the coordinators he thought could get the most out of the talent that was there. He didn’t let the coach pigeonhole themselves into their own system and their own players. Ultimately, don’t we want a 10 year plus longevity in the front office and coach? If so, that’s going to require us to eventually transition just about the whole roster. We need someone who can hire the right people to put their system into play, not someone whose identity is wrapped up in their system. 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

e16bball Posted January 14 Share Posted January 14 (edited) Andy Reid vs. Nick Sirianni Sean McVay vs. Zac Taylor Bruce Arians vs. Andy Reid Andy Reid vs. Kyle Shanahan The last 4 Super Bowls have featured exclusively offensive coaches. With the exception of the Niners (of course), they all featured the pairing of a top offensive mind with a top talent at QB. I think that’s where the NFL lives now. I think guys like MacDonald and Vrabel seem like great candidates, but I think they’ll have a hard time maintaining continuity between QB and offensive playcaller .
